Simple Science

La science de pointe expliquée simplement

Que signifie "Génération de code automisée"?

Table des matières

La génération de code automatisée, c'est un moyen de créer du code informatique sans avoir à faire tout le travail manuel. Pense à ça comme le chef robot de la programmation. Tu lui dis ce que tu veux, et il te prépare le code comme un soufflé parfait. Ce processus fait gagner du temps et aide à garder les choses en ordre, surtout pour des tâches complexes.

Comment ça marche

Au cœur de la génération de code automatisée, on prend une description de haut niveau de ce que tu souhaites faire—comme écrire une recette—et on la transforme en étapes spécifiques qu'un ordinateur peut suivre. Par exemple, si tu faisais un gâteau, la génération de code automatisée saurait qu’il faut mélanger la farine et les œufs, le cuire à une certaine température, et peut-être même le décorer avec du glaçage.

Avantages

Le principal avantage de cette approche, c'est que ça réduit les erreurs et accélère le processus de développement. Ça permet à des gens qui ne sont pas des pros de la programmation de créer quand même des logiciels utiles. Imagine que tu puisses construire une cabane dans les arbres sans connaître tous les types de bois ou comment utiliser une scie—la génération de code automatisée, c'est super pratique !

Application en programmation

Dans des domaines qui demandent beaucoup de calculs—comme quand on travaille sur des tâches gourmandes en mémoire—la génération de code automatisée devient super utile. Par exemple, dans des environnements de calcul avancés, ça peut aider à optimiser comment les données sont traitées sans se perdre dans les détails.

Pointage par étapes et génération de code

Un petit twist malin à tout ce concept de génération de code automatisée, c'est l'utilisation du pointage par étapes. Pense à ça comme sauvegarder ta partie dans un jeu vidéo. Quand tu joues, tu peux sauvegarder ta progression à différents moments, donc si tu tombes sur un niveau difficile, tu n'as pas à tout recommencer depuis le début. Cette méthode permet à l’ordinateur de se souvenir des données cruciales dont il a besoin pour continuer à bien fonctionner tout en équilibrant les ajustements qu'il fait en cours de route.

Pourquoi c'est important

Dans le monde tech d'aujourd'hui, où la rapidité et l'efficacité sont clés, la génération de code automatisée brille. En laissant les ordinateurs faire le gros du travail, les développeurs peuvent se concentrer sur les trucs amusants, comme trouver des idées créatives au lieu de se perdre dans des lignes de code interminables. Donc, la prochaine fois que tu vois un ordi faire quelque chose d'incroyable, souviens-toi qu'il y a probablement un peu de magie de génération de code intelligente derrière !

Derniers articles pour Génération de code automisée